Bob’s Perfect Curry
Ingredients
Pork Curry with Apple1 tbsp coconut oil for frying
1 large onion cooked to melting*
1 tsp salt
* See Felix ‘Onions Cooked to Melting’ Instructional Method Video.
2.5 cms shredded fresh ginger
2 tsp chilli flakes 🌶 🌶 or to taste
1 tsp English mustard
3 cloves crushed garlic
Paste:
1 tsp garam masalla
1 tsp ground cumin
1 tsp ground coriander
1 tsp turmeric
Keep adding water
4 x 440ml tins cider (1 for cooking plus 3 for chef)
1 tbsp sugar
Simmer until reduced and then keep adding water
750g pork (shoulder is good - with veins) I bought Aldi.
2 or 3 green apples - peeled and sliced into wedges
Simmer 1.5 hrs or until the pork is tender - keep adding water to avoid burning
1 tin coconut milk
Reduce to your preferred consistency - about 20 mins.
